Union Investment, Frankfurt am Main, Germany
The Chief aspiration of Thomas Emde and his company emdelight GmbH is to present architecture in the correct light without any foreign interference. The assignment for Emde and emdelight this time was to bathe the 20-storey office tower in blue and white, the company's corporate colours. As the Union Investment building is a rather featureless functional building without any design features which would immediately lend themselves to an artistic light installation, this was no easy task for Thomas Emde. He decided to use the parapets as the fundamental element of the night illumination and supplemented these by accenting the soaring edges of the building. For economic reasons it was decided to use a combination of fluorescent light (FL) and LED lights. The facade elements are lit by blue FL lights, the cement-dominated corner areas are floodlit by long-life LED beams. The light installation starts on the first storey with one hundered percent blue light and the proportion of white increases with progressive height. Each storey thus has its own color-specific LED fittings. The switch-on progress is controlled by daylight sensors. The light switches off in stages, so that a true spectacle takes place every evening, attracting a lot of attention to the building and the company.
